Astroparticle Physics

The origin of high energy cosmic rays and neutrinos, the role of neutrinos or hypothetical particles in astrophysics and cosmology, color superconductivity, quark-gluon plasma. Contact: Jens O. Andersen, Michael Kachelriess, Jan Myrheim, Kåre Olaussen

Statistical Mechanics

Studies of equations of state and correlation functions of fluids and spin systems. Studies of thermal behavior of the Casimir force. Contact: Johan Skule Høye

Molecular Modeling

Quantum mechanical modeling of molecular systems. Electronic structure, vibrational spectra, chemical reactions. Contact: Jon Andreas Støvneng
